    Sciatica is pain that begins in your lower back and shoots down through your legs and often into your feet. It takes place when something in your body-- maybe a herniated disk or bone spur compresses your sciatic nerve. Some people experience sharp, extreme pain, and others get tingling, weakness, and pins and needles in their legs.

    The majority of people with sciatica do not end up requiring surgical treatment, and about half get much better within 6 weeks with only rest and medication. So what do you need to do after your medical professional makes a diagnosis of sciatica?Most individuals with sciatica improve in a few weeks with at-home remedies. sciatica pain treatment at home. If your pain is fairly mild and it isn't stopping you from doing your day-to-day activities, your physician will first recommend attempting some mix of these standard solutions.

Numerous individuals think that alternative therapies like yoga, massage, biofeedback, and acupuncture aid with sciatica. Yourfirst choice should be over-the-counter discomfort relievers. Acetaminophen and NSAIDs( nonsteroidal anti-inflammatory drugs) like aspirin, ibuprofen, and naproxen are extremely valuable, however you shouldn't use them for extended periods without talking toyour doctor. Tricyclic antidepressants such as amitriptyline( Elavil )and anti- seizure medications often work, too.

    Steroid injections straight into the irritated nerve can likewise supply you with restricted relief. Whenall else stops working, surgical treatment is the last hope for about 5% to 10% of individuals with sciatica.
